nearsighted

IPA: /ˈnɪrˌsaɪtɪd/

KK: /ˈnɪrˌsaɪtɪd/

adjective

Definition: Having difficulty seeing objects that are far away, while being able to see things that are close clearly.

Example: She is nearsighted and needs to wear glasses to read the board in class.

nearsightedness

IPA: /ˈnɪrˌsaɪtɪdnəs/

KK: /ˈnɪrˌsaɪtɪdnəs/

noun

Definition: A condition where distant objects appear blurry while close objects can be seen clearly, often due to the shape of the eye.

Example: He was diagnosed with nearsightedness and needed glasses to see the board in class.

nebenkern

IPA: //ˈneɪbənˌkɜrn//

KK: /ˈneɪbənˌkɛrn/

noun

Definition: A structure found in cells that is located near the nucleus and is associated with various cellular functions, often related to mitochondria or other cytoplasmic components.

Example: The nebenkern plays a crucial role in the function of the sperm cell by providing energy through its mitochondrial components.

nebulization

IPA: /nɛb.jʊ.ləˈzeɪ.ʃən/

KK: /nɛbjuˈlaɪzəʃən/

noun

Definition: The process of turning a liquid into a fine mist or spray, often used in medical treatments for inhalation.

Example: The doctor recommended nebulization to help with my breathing difficulties.

nebulize

IPA: /ˈnɛb.jʊ.laɪz/

KK: /ˈnɛb.jə.laɪz/

transitive verb

Definition: To change a liquid into a very fine mist or spray, often for medical purposes.

Example: The doctor decided to nebulize the medication to help the patient breathe better.

nebulized

IPA: /ˈnɛb.jə.laɪzd/

KK: /ˈnɛb.jə.laɪzd/

adjective

Definition: Describing something that has been turned into a fine mist or spray, often used in medical contexts for inhalation treatments.

Example: The doctor prescribed a nebulized medication to help with my breathing difficulties.

verb

Definition: To convert a liquid into a fine mist or spray, often for medical purposes such as delivering medication to the lungs.

Example: The doctor nebulized the medication to help the patient breathe easier.

nebulizer

IPA: /ˈnɛb.jə.laɪ.zər/

KK: /ˈnɛb.jə.laɪ.zɚ/

noun

Definition: A device that turns liquid medicine into a fine mist so it can be inhaled into the lungs, often used for treating respiratory conditions.

Example: The doctor prescribed a nebulizer to help with my asthma symptoms.
